Decoding SEO Data: Actionable Insights from Search Analytics
search analytics turns raw user intent and ranking noise into a clear roadmap for content, technical, and infrastructure priorities. This article walks you through practical collection, normalization, and tool choices so you can extract actionable insights and measure real SEO gains.
Search analytics is the bridge between raw user intent and measurable SEO outcomes. For site owners, enterprises, and developers, decoding search analytics data is not just about tracking rankings — it’s about extracting actionable insights that inform content strategy, technical optimizations, and infrastructure investments. This article walks through the underlying principles of search analytics, practical application scenarios, a comparison of approaches and tools, and pragmatic guidance for selecting the right setup to turn data into meaningful SEO gains.
Understanding the fundamentals: what search analytics actually measures
Search analytics aggregates signals from multiple sources — search engines, web analytics platforms, server logs, and third-party tools — to quantify how users discover and interact with a website via search. The core metrics you will repeatedly work with are:
- Impressions — how often your pages appear in search results for given queries.
- Clicks — how many times users clicked through to your site from search results.
- Click-Through Rate (CTR) — clicks divided by impressions, a measure of result attractiveness.
- Average Position — typical rank for a query or page (note: search engines often report position with noise).
- Queries — search terms users typed that triggered impressions.
- Landing Pages — the entry pages users reach from search results.
- Device and Geography — segmentation by mobile/desktop and country or city.
Beyond these, search analytics must consider additional signals like SERP features (rich snippets, knowledge panels), structured data results, crawl and index coverage reports, and user engagement metrics (bounce rate, time on page) from analytics platforms. Combining these sources paints a fuller picture of both visibility and relevance.
Technical principles: collecting and normalizing data
Effective analysis begins with robust data collection and normalization. Key technical principles include:
1. Consolidate multiple sources
Search Console gives query- and page-level impressions and clicks; analytics platforms (e.g., GA4) provide session and behavior context; server logs capture bot activity and exact request timings; and keyword tools provide SERP landscape context. Merge datasets using canonical URLs and UTC timestamps to align events.
2. Use deterministic identifiers
Normalize page identities using canonical tags and a mapping table. When using tracking parameters (campaign tags, UTM), strip or normalize them during ingestion so the same content isn’t fragmented across multiple URLs.
3. Time-series alignment and smoothing
Search metrics can fluctuate due to algorithm updates or sample-based reporting. Apply rolling averages (7-14 days) and anomaly detection (e.g., interquartile range or z-score) to separate noise from signals.
4. Maintain quality with sampling and thresholds
Search Console often samples or thresholds data for low-volume queries. Establish minimum-impression or minimum-click thresholds when drawing conclusions to avoid acting on statistically insignificant patterns.
Actionable workflows and use cases
The following workflows show how to convert raw search analytics into practical tasks and prioritizations.
Identify low-hanging CTR improvements
- Query-level extraction: pull queries where impressions are high but CTR is below baseline for their position (e.g., CTR < expected CTR by position).
- Action: optimize title tags and meta descriptions, implement structured data to generate rich snippets, or adjust schema to trigger SERP features.
Prioritize pages for content refresh
- Detect pages with declining impressions or average position but strong historical conversions.
- Action: update content, add topical coverage, interlink with high-authority pages, and republish with incremental schema improvements.
Detect and fix technical indexation issues
- Compare Search Console’s index coverage with server logs to find pages crawled but not indexed, or pages blocked in robots.txt.
- Action: fix meta robots tags, resolve canonical misconfigurations, and address server errors (5xx).
Segmented performance analysis
- Break down performance by device, country, and query type (brand vs. non-brand, informational vs. transactional).
- Action: adapt UX for mobile, create localized content, or design landing pages targeting specific user intent.
Monitor SERP feature opportunities
- Track where your keywords trigger featured snippets, People Also Ask, or video carousels and identify where structured data or content format changes can capture those features.
- Action: add FAQ schema, create concise answer boxes for potential snippets, and enable video schema as appropriate.
Analytical techniques and tooling
For developers and technical SEO teams, integrating advanced tooling yields more precise insights.
APIs and automation
Use the Search Console API to programmatically extract query- and page-level data, then push results into a data warehouse. Schedule daily pulls to capture trends and anomalies quickly. Combine with the Google Analytics Data API (or BigQuery export for GA4) for session-level joins that associate organic landing pages with downstream conversions.
BigQuery and SQL-based analysis
When GA4 is exported to BigQuery, you can write SQL joins between user-level sessions and Search Console query data for conversion attribution. Typical queries include:
- Top landing pages by organic sessions and conversion rate.
- Time-to-convert funnels for search-driven users.
- Correlation of query intent clusters with on-page engagement metrics.
Use window functions, regex-based query classification, and time-series functions to spot ranking shifts and lagged conversion effects.
Log analysis and crawl diagnostics
Parse web server logs to determine crawl frequency by user-agent, response codes per URL, and last-modified patterns. Cross-reference with Search Console crawl stats to identify discrepancies and to detect throttling or slow response times that can impact indexing.
Dashboards and visualization
Construct dashboards (Looker Studio, Grafana, or custom BI) that combine key signals: impressions, CTR, position, crawl rate, and conversion. Visualize anomalies with conditional color-coding and automate alerts for sudden drops in impressions or spikes in 5xx errors.
Comparing approaches: pros and cons
Different approaches to search analytics bring trade-offs. Choose based on scale, budget, and technical resources.
Native tools (Search Console + GA4)
- Pros: free, accurate for many use cases, direct from Google.
- Cons: sampling, limited historical depth, and gap between query data and session-level behavior without manual joins.
Data-warehouse approach (BigQuery + APIs)
- Pros: scalable, supports detailed attribution and long-term trend analysis, enables custom ML models.
- Cons: requires engineering resources, recurring costs for storage and queries.
Third-party SEO platforms
- Pros: convenience, integrated keyword tracking and competitive insights.
- Cons: may lack site-specific session joins and can be costly at scale.
Practical selection advice for site owners and developers
When deciding what to implement, align your choice with the organization’s objectives and technical capacity:
- If you run a small-to-medium site and want quick wins: start with Search Console + GA4, invest time in regular reports, and use basic log checks.
- For mid-market businesses that need attribution and reporting: set up daily Search Console API pulls, export GA4 to BigQuery, and build a Looker Studio dashboard.
- For enterprise-scale sites: centralize search and behavioral data in a data warehouse, implement automated anomaly detection, and run periodic ML models to surface content opportunities at scale.
- Always include a monitoring plan for crawlability, server response times, and uptime — SEO visibility depends on dependable infrastructure.
Implementation checklist: turning insights into tasks
Use this checklist to operationalize findings from search analytics:
- Define minimum thresholds for query and page-level analysis to avoid noisy data.
- Automate daily extraction of Search Console data and push to your data store.
- Join Search Console and GA4 data to link search queries with conversions.
- Create alerts for sudden drops in impressions, spikes in crawl errors, and persistent 4xx/5xx responses.
- Prioritize pages for optimization based on impression volume, CTR gap, and conversion potential.
- Track the impact of changes with A/B tests when possible, or with controlled pre/post comparisons using the same seasonal windows.
Conclusion
Search analytics is a powerful, actionable discipline when approached with technical rigor: consolidate sources, normalize identifiers, apply appropriate thresholds, and automate extraction and alerting. For developers and businesses, pairing Search Console with analytics exports (e.g., GA4 to BigQuery) unlocks deeper attribution and scaling capabilities. Operationalizing insights requires integrating content, technical SEO, and infrastructure monitoring so that high-impact issues are fixed quickly and opportunities are prioritized intelligently.
For teams considering infrastructure that supports robust SEO testing and performance monitoring, a reliable VPS can be an important part of the stack — whether hosting test environments, crawling tools, or analytics collectors. Learn more about hosting options and a U.S.-based VPS offering at VPS.DO USA VPS.